4.40.17 set dhcp relay server ip

Purpose
This command sets a global DHCP Relay server IP address.
Command Mode
Global configuration mode
Syntax
set dhcp relay server ip <A.B.C.D>}
Parameter Description
Parameter
<A.B.C.D>
Example
The following example sets the DHCP Relay server address to 168.1.23.180:
zte(cfg)#set dhcp relay server ip 168.1.23.180
